# On-call note: the warm-pool size and prewarm interval below were tuned after the
# Marlow Ridge region incident, where init latency spiked past four seconds under
# burst traffic. If you see cold-start alarms, check the prewarm interval first
# before scaling concurrency — most pages trace back to a stale pool. Handlers
# also fetch config from the Lattice vault at init, which adds one round trip.
# The vault access credential used during that init call is defined directly below.

vault entry, hafog-bahof: COURIER_KEY5=0000b

Handover: Sweepling (orphaned-resource sweeper)

Hey, quick brain dump before I roll off. Sweepling runs nightly and deletes volumes and snapshots in Quollbase that have no owning deployment tag. The dry-run flag defaults to on in staging but OFF in prod — don't learn that the hard way like I did. The allowlist lives in the sweeper-config repo; edits need two reviews. If it starts deleting things it shouldn't, flip the kill switch in the Muxton dashboard first, ask questions later. For anything weirder, contact the person below.

approver of hahaf-hahaf = Druion Druius Kasax Eliox

## Escalation: Per-Tenant Rate Quotas

QuotaKeeper enforces per-tenant request limits at the Meridian gateway. If a tenant reports throttling, verify actual usage in the quota dashboard before adjusting anything; most complaints are legitimate limit hits. Temporary bumps require an entry in the override log and expire after 72 hours. Permanent increases need product approval. If the quota service itself is rejecting valid traffic, page the gateway rotation and notify the capacity team.

escalation mailbox, kaweg-kahif: druwyn.sordor@nelvroworks.corp

Handover note — dispatch desk

Mira, the returned demo units from the Ostbrook trade fair came back this morning: six Halcrest tablet kiosks, all in their original foam cases. They are stacked on the grey trolley by bay 3, inventory checklist signed and clipped to the top case. Fenwright Logistics collects them tomorrow for return to the Halcrest warehouse. No units are to be powered on or unpacked before collection. The courier must carry out the confidential hand-over instruction stated below.

courier memo of yajef-bajep: the frawyn jordor courier leaves the norwyn ledger at gate 2781 under passcode 330769